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
195 3751996146 54
2569507322 84990433
2569507322 84990433
86160243340 97613 3028
All about undefined
Interested in learning more?
2569507322 84990433
86160243340 97613 3028
See more
04 0088
450023095 68444622501 479606 272
See more
5701868852 7160 4723499
50553746933 1236 926724 8176
See more